Context: Ardenfell line margins slipped three points over two quarters. Drivers: input steel costs, aggressive discounting at the Westmoor branch, and a stale price book. Proposal: uplift list prices four percent, tighten discount authority to regional level, sunset the two lowest-margin SKUs. Risk: volume loss at Halverton accounts, estimated under two percent. Decision requested at Thursday's review. Modelling assumptions are in the appendix pack. The commercial reasoning leadership wants kept close is noted directly below.

board note of tajop-yajof: The finance team signed off on a budget of $77.6 million for Project Pramir.

## Tuning the watchdog

The Brindleford kiosk watchdog restarts the app when it stops heartbeating, but too-eager settings cause restart loops on slow boots. If a release changes startup time, revisit these knobs before shipping to the floor units. Everything lives in `watchdog.conf`. The defaults we currently ship are listed below.

constants for yagaf-taweg:
WEIGHTS = {
    "belael": 881,
    "pelael": 167,
    "ulaix": 116,
}

### Key Ceremony Checklist — Item 7: Cold Start Warm-up

Before we cut the new signing key for Fennelgate's serverless handlers, fire a few dummy invocations so cold starts don't skew the timing checks. The ceremony script times each handler's response, and a frosty runtime will trip the sanity gate. Once all handlers report warm, have both witnesses initial the sheet. Then unseal the escrow bundle with the recovery passphrase noted below.

recovery phrase for fahof-fawip: casael-fenael-wenix

Subject: Handover — Cartwheel checkout load tests

Hi Doran,

Handing over the Cartwheel checkout load-test setup before I'm out next week. The scenario scripts ramp to 4,000 virtual shoppers over twenty minutes, and results land in the perf schema with one row per transaction phase. Please have the reviewer check the new index on the payments table — it changed query plans noticeably. Everything runs from the staging cluster; the harness connects to the results database with the string below.

database URL for bahop-yagep: mssql://sildor_svc:35ha7jz@db-fb6d.nelvrodyn.example:5432/casath